Brew your coffee and grab those binoculars or telescopes. If you’re ready to venture out before sunrise, Comet SWAN might just gift you a sight to remember. Presently, in early April, it has steadily brightened to a discernible magnitude 9, teasing the eye with its elusive shimmer.
Where and when should you look? As dawn begins to whisper hints of its coming, the comet graces the sky about 10 degrees above the eastern horizon. The pesky brilliance of April’s full moon on the 12th might rival its glow, yet the moon will hang far in the western heavens, casting a mere dim glow in SWAN’s direction. As the moon wanes, Comet SWAN stealthily inches closer to the eastern horizon day by day.
In a stroke of celestial fortune, the comet currently sails through the starlit seas of Andromeda. Just north of Alpheratz and drifting past Pi Andromedae, Comet SWAN straddles a path charted by bright, familiar stars, guiding eager skywatchers to its side. By month-end it will settle low in the evening sky, and as May dawns, its moment in the spotlight dwindles for Northern Hemisphere observers. Like a whisper, it will vanish southward, leaving a faint glow for those beneath the equator.
What sets Comet SWAN apart is the nature of its discovery. In an age where technology broadens the horizons of cosmic exploration, three amateur astronomers peeled their eyes from the telescope to images captured by the SWAN camera on the Solar and Heliospheric Observatory. Ingeniously named after the very technology that brought it to their attention, Comet SWAN is a testament to the symbiosis of human curiosity and technological advancement.
As this comet advances toward its closest solar embrace on May 1, reaching a striking 30.9 million miles from the Sun, it offers a brilliant yet fleeting visual serenade. Like a seasoned traveler on a rare visit, this celestial wanderer will not wander back into Earth’s vicinity for another 500,000 years. How to Watch: A Step-by-Step Guide
1. Gear Up:
– Binoculars: A pair with at least 7×50 magnification is advisable.
– Telescope: While not mandatory, a small telescope can enhance your view.
– Apparel: Dress warmly as pre-dawn temperatures can be chilly.
2. Pick the Right Time:
– Aim for the pre-dawn hours, specifically before the sky brightens too much.
– As April progresses, the comet descends lower in the sky each morning.
3. Location:
– Choose a location with an unobstructed eastern view.
– Ensure the area is free from artificial light pollution for optimal viewing.
